ImageTools Screenshot Capture sends screenshots from your browser
directly to your ImageTools backend, where they're stored against
your account and ready for resizing, compression, annotation, and
sharing.
THREE CAPTURE MODES
• Visible area — capture exactly what's on your screen.
• Full page — scroll-capture the entire page, including content
below the fold, with HiDPI / device-emulation handled correctly.
• Selected region — drag a rectangle anywhere on the page; the
selection works cleanly even when you release the mouse off the
edge of the viewport.
INVOKE IT YOUR WAY
• Click the extension icon and pick a mode.
• Right-click on any page and use the context menu.
SECURE BY DESIGN
The extension connects to your own ImageTools backend through a
short authorization flow:
1. In the ImageTools web UI, generate a one-time registration URL.
2. Paste it into the extension once.
3. The extension exchanges it for an access token (30-day) and a
refresh token (90-day), stored locally in the browser.
4. All future uploads go straight to your backend over HTTPS.
You can revoke connected extensions at any time from the ImageTools
settings panel.
PRIVACY
The extension captures only when you explicitly invoke it. There is
no background data collection, no telemetry, and no third-party
analytics. Screenshots are sent only to the ImageTools backend you
registered the extension with — never anywhere else.
ABOUT IMAGETOOLS
ImageTools is open-source, self-hosted image-management software.
You run your own instance and own your data; this extension is the
browser companion that streams captures into it. Source code:
https://github.com/githuba42r/ImageTools
